The park provided a large trailer mounted smoker/grill fired with charcoal and pecan wood.   As scheduled the coals were ready at 5 pm.  Cooking the meat was fairly slow,  being smoked more than grilled.   Eventually Ray adjusted the draft on the smoker to increase the air flow which resulted in a hotter grill to finish the cooking. Spring 2016 Rally

We decided on the dates for the Spring Rally at the Rusk KOA in Rusk,  TX.  The Spring 2016 Rally like the Fall 2015 Rally will run from Thursday through Monday.  For the Spring Rally the days will be Mar 31,2016 (Thursday) until April 4, 2016 (Monday) We plan to include a ride on the Texas State Railroad on the steam locomotive powered train that runs 25 miles between Rusk and Palestine.   The dogwoods should be at our near their peak during the Rally.   We will likely take part either as a group or as individuals in the dogwood festival activities.
